import git def git_clone(repo_url, destination_folder): try: repo = git.Repo.clone_from(repo_url, destination_folder) print(f"Repository {repo_url} cloned successfully.") except git.exc.GitCommandError as e: print(f"Error cloning repository {repo_url}: {e}") # Replace these with your desired repository URLs and destination folders repositories = [ {"url": "https://github.com/sunnyark/civitai-shortcut.git", "folder": "/content/microsoftexcel/extensions/civitai-shortcut"}, {"url": "https://github.com/Uminosachi/sd-webui-inpaint-anything.git", "folder": "/content/microsoftexcel/extensions/sd-webui-inpaint-anything"}, {"url": "https://github.com/continue-revolution/sd-webui-segment-anything.git", "folder": "/content/microsoftexcel/extensions/sd-webui-segment-anything"}, {"url": "https://github.com/mcmonkeyprojects/sd-dynamic-thresholding.git", "folder": "/content/microsoftexcel/extensions/sd-dynamic-thresholding"}, {"url": "https://github.com/AlUlkesh/stable-diffusion-webui-images-browser.git", "folder": "/content/microsoftexcel/extensions/stable-diffusion-webui-images-browser"}, #{"url": "https://github.com/nolanaatama/microsoftexcel-tunnels.git", "folder": "/content/imagination/extensions/microsoftexcel-tunnels"}, #{"url": "https://github.com/nolanaatama/microsoftexcel-controlnet.git", "folder": "/content/imagination/extensions/microsoftexcel-controlnet"}, #{"url": "https://github.com/fkunn1326/openpose-editor", "folder": "/content/imagination/extensions/openpose-editor"}, #{"url": "https://github.com/nolanaatama/microsoftexcel-3d-open-pose-editor", "folder": "/content/imagination/extensions/microsoftexcel-3d-open-pose-editor"}, #{"url": "https://github.com/nolanaatama/a1111-microsoftexcel-tagcomplete", "folder": "/content/imagination/extensions/a1111-microsoftexcel-tagcomplete"}, #{"url": "https://github.com/nolanaatama/a1111-microsoftexcel-locon", "folder": "/content/imagination/extensions/a1111-microsoftexcel-locon"}, #{"url": "https://github.com/Bing-su/adetailer", "folder": "/content/imagination/extensions/adetailer"}, # !After Detailer #{"url": "https://huggingface.co/Bingsu/adetailer", "folder": "/content/imagination/models/adetailer"}, # !After Detailer #{"url": "https://github.com/nolanaatama/microsoftexcel-roop", "folder": "/content/imagination/extensions/microsoftexcel-roop"}, # roop #{"url": "https://github.com/Coyote-A/ultimate-upscale-for-automatic1111", "folder": "/content/imagination/extensions/ultimate-upscale-for-automatic1111"}, # Ultimate SD Upscale ] for repo_info in repositories: git_clone(repo_info["url"], repo_info["folder"])